Why Choose a Built-In Microwave Oven?
Before diving into our top choices, let’s check out the benefits of built-in microwave:
Space Efficiency: Built-in systems are developed to fit flawlessly into your kitchen cabinetry, freeing up valuable counter space for other appliances or prep work.Visual Appeal: These microwaves contribute to a streamlined and modern-day cooking area aesthetic, using a more customized appearance.Flexible Installation: Built-in microwaves can be installed at eye level, supplying ergonomic advantages and ease of gain access to.High-End Features: Many built-in designs come equipped with advanced features such as convection cooking, sensing unit cooking, and more.Top Built-In Microwave Ovens

Setting up a built-in microwave can be a bit of a challenge, so here are some important tips to think about:
Read the Manual: Each microwave features particular setup guidelines that must be followed for optimum function and safety.Choose the Right Location: Install within reach of power outlets and near to where you do most of your cooking.Get Professional Help: If you’re unsure about the setup procedure, working with an expert can save time and make sure correct setup.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are built-in microwaves worth the financial investment?
Definitely! Built-in microwaves offer a smooth appearance, conserve counter space, and often featured innovative features, making them a worthwhile investment for any modern-day cooking area.
2. Can built-in microwaves be used as a routine microwave?
Yes, built-in microwaves run like any basic microwave, but they may include additional features like convection cooking.
3. How do I clean a built-in microwave?
Most built-in microwaves have easy-to-clean functions, such as ceramic enamel interiors. Regular cleansing can be made with mild soap and a soft fabric or sponge.
4. Do I need an unique cabinet for a built-in microwave?
Yes, built-in microwaves generally require particular cabinetry that supports built-in installation, so ensure you have the right setup.
